Meer weergeven For example, if two components are arranged in parallel, each with reliability R 1 = R 2 = 0.9, that is, F 1 = F 2= 0.1, the resultant probability of failure is F = 0.1 0.1 = 0.01. The resultant reliability is R = 1 0.01 = 0.99. Meer weergeven Failure rate can be defined as the anticipated number of times that an item fails in a specified period of time.
